End of first half of JV game, I go to table to see if everything is OK. Time keeper says he switched arrow towards team A. Visiting scorekeeper says he has the ball going towards his team (team B)to start second half. So I ask official scorekeeper, she is deer in headlights and has not been keeping track of AP. So I gave the ball to team A because thats the way the arrow was going in the first place. I wasnt sure which way to go. Am I Right? or Wrong? I went and asked the Varsity guys they himmed and hahhed and were not sure themselves. So thats why I am here.
Chris the problem you have is that the SCORER not the TIMER is charged with keeping the arrow by the NFHS rules. You need to have a brief chat with your table prior to the game and mention something like, "Ok you have the book and you have our clock. Good, then you will be tracking the possession arrow for us. Please write down the time of each held ball in the book and make sure to let us know when a player has five fouls. (Turn to other person) And if there are any problems you have the horn, so just hit it and call us over. Thanks."

You failed to do this, and as in most nonvarsity games there can be lots of held balls, it seems that you got stuck in a situation where you were unsure.

Lessons taken from this:
1. Better pregame
2. Better mental focus on the arrow yourself
